在计算机软件,特别是游戏与多媒体应用领域,当程序尝试启动并加载其运行所必需的一组核心图形与音频接口库时,若系统在准备这些底层资源的过程中遭遇阻碍,导致该准备流程无法顺利完成,进而使得应用程序无法正常启动或运行,这一现象便被称为“图形接口初始化失败”。这一术语所指的“图形接口”,是一个由业界领先的软件公司所开发并维护的应用程序编程接口集合,它充当着操作系统与计算机硬件,尤其是显卡、声卡等多媒体设备之间的沟通桥梁。其核心职能在于高效管理复杂的图形渲染、三维建模、高清视频播放以及空间音频处理等高性能计算任务。
当用户遭遇此问题时,最直观的表现通常是目标程序,尤其是一些大型三维游戏或专业设计软件,在启动瞬间弹出一个包含错误代码的提示窗口,随后便自行关闭或陷入黑屏、卡顿状态。这一故障的根源并非单一,而是由一系列相互关联的软件或硬件因素共同作用所引发。从软件层面审视,最常见的原因包括系统内安装的该图形接口组件版本过于陈旧,无法满足新版本应用程序对高级图形特效或功能调用的需求;或者,系统中存在多个不同版本的相关文件,导致了组件间的版本冲突与识别混乱。此外,应用程序本身在开发时调用了特定版本的接口功能,而用户系统环境未能与之匹配,也会触发此错误。 从硬件与驱动层面分析,故障也可能源于计算机的图形处理单元,即显卡的驱动程序未能正确安装,或者当前的驱动程序版本存在已知的程序错误,与图形接口的某些功能模块产生了兼容性问题。在极少数情况下,硬件自身的物理故障,例如显卡损坏或主板插槽接触不良,也可能成为深层诱因。解决此问题通常需要一个系统性的排查流程,包括但不限于更新显卡驱动程序至官方推荐的最新稳定版本、使用系统内置的工具修复或重新安装对应版本的图形接口运行时库、确保操作系统已安装所有关键的系统更新补丁,以及检查应用程序的官方支持页面,确认其所需的系统运行环境是否已得到完全满足。核心概念与故障本质
“图形接口初始化失败”是一个在软件运行层面发生的典型错误状态,其本质是应用程序在启动阶段,调用操作系统底层多媒体支持库的关键环节出现了中断或拒绝访问。这个被调用的库集合,是一套功能强大的应用程序编程接口,专门负责处理与硬件加速相关的图形、声音、输入设备以及网络协作等任务。我们可以将其理解为一位精通多国语言的“高级翻译官”,它的一端连接着用高级编程语言编写的软件指令,另一端则连接着显卡、声卡等硬件的“本地语言”。当软件发出“绘制一个复杂三维场景”或“播放一段环绕声音频”的请求时,这套接口库负责将这些高级指令精准地“翻译”并分发给对应的硬件去高效执行。因此,“初始化失败”就意味着这位“翻译官”在上岗准备工作时遇到了麻烦,无法建立起软件与硬件之间顺畅的沟通渠道,导致后续所有依赖于这条渠道的指令都无法传递和执行。 主要成因的深度剖析 导致这一故障的原因错综复杂,可以将其归纳为软件环境、系统组件、硬件驱动以及物理硬件四个主要维度进行深入剖析。在软件环境维度,首要因素是版本不匹配。许多现代应用程序,特别是大型游戏,在开发时便锁定了其设计所基于的特定图形接口版本。如果用户计算机系统中安装的该接口运行时库版本低于程序要求,或者虽然版本号更高但某些向下兼容的功能存在差异,程序在检查运行环境时就会判定为不合格,从而中止启动过程。其次,系统中残留的旧版本文件与新安装的组件产生冲突,也是常见原因。用户可能在无意中安装了多个版本,或者卸载旧软件时未能清理干净相关文件,这些残留文件干扰了新版本组件的正常注册与加载。 在系统组件维度,操作系统自身的完整性至关重要。关键的系统文件损坏、注册表中与多媒体组件相关的配置项出现错误、甚至因为安全软件过度防护而误删或隔离了必要的动态链接库文件,都可能切断初始化流程。此外,如果操作系统缺少某些基础性的系统更新,而这些更新恰好包含了该图形接口稳定运行所依赖的底层系统补丁,同样会引发问题。 硬件驱动维度是另一大关键领域。图形处理单元的驱动程序,是图形接口能够正确指挥显卡工作的“操作手册”。如果这本“手册”丢失、版本过旧、安装不正确(例如使用了操作系统自动安装的通用驱动而非显卡厂商提供的专用驱动)、或者其本身存在程序缺陷,那么图形接口向显卡发出的指令就无法被准确理解和执行,初始化过程自然会在验证硬件支持阶段失败。声卡等其他多媒体设备的驱动异常,有时也会间接影响整体初始化进程。 最后,在物理硬件维度,虽然相对少见,但可能性依然存在。显卡本身因老化、过热或物理损坏导致功能异常,无法响应初始化指令;主板上的扩展插槽存在接触问题,导致显卡通信不稳定;甚至计算机电源供电不足,无法在启动大型程序时为显卡提供足够的峰值功率,都可能以“初始化失败”的形式表现出来。 系统性的诊断与解决策略 面对“图形接口初始化失败”的提示,用户不应盲目尝试各种解决方案,而应采取系统化、由简至繁的排查步骤。第一步,应进行基础信息确认。仔细阅读错误提示框中的具体信息,有时会包含错误代码,这些代码是定位问题根源的重要线索。同时,记录下正在尝试运行的应用程序名称及其版本,以及计算机操作系统版本。 第二步,执行最常规且高效的修复操作:更新显卡驱动程序。强烈建议访问显卡制造商的官方网站,根据显卡的具体型号和操作系统版本,下载并安装官方提供的最新版驱动程序。在安装前,最好使用显卡厂商提供的专用工具或第三方软件彻底卸载旧驱动,以确保安装环境的纯净。 第三步,修复或重新安装图形接口运行时库。可以访问该接口库开发者的官方网站,下载其发布的在线安装包或离线完整包。运行安装程序时,如果提供“修复”选项可优先尝试修复;若无效,则先完全卸载现有版本,再重新安装。务必选择与应用程序要求相匹配的版本。 第四步,检查并安装系统更新。打开操作系统设置中的更新功能,确保所有重要的质量更新和可选更新都已安装。某些更新专门修复了与图形、音频子系统相关的底层问题。 第五步,进行更深入的软件环境检查。以管理员权限运行系统内置的命令行工具,执行系统文件检查命令,扫描并修复受损的系统文件。同时,检查应用程序的安装目录,确保其没有安装在路径包含中文字符或特殊符号的文件夹内,这有时也会影响文件加载。 如果以上软件层面的步骤均告无效,则需要考虑硬件层面的排查。尝试将显卡重新拔插,清理金手指和插槽灰尘,确保连接稳固。观察计算机在运行其他图形密集型程序时,显卡风扇是否正常运转,是否有异常发热或噪音。如有条件,可以尝试将显卡安装到另一台已知正常的计算机上测试,或者在自己的计算机上换用另一块确认正常的显卡进行测试,以隔离硬件故障。 预防措施与最佳实践 为了避免未来再次遭遇此类问题,用户可以采取一些主动的预防措施。首先,养成良好的驱动程序维护习惯,定期访问硬件厂商官网查看驱动更新,但不必盲目追求最新测试版驱动,稳定版通常是更稳妥的选择。其次,在安装大型游戏或专业软件前,先访问其官方网站或说明文档,仔细阅读“系统需求”部分,确认自己的操作系统版本、图形接口版本以及硬件配置是否满足最低和推荐要求。再次,保持操作系统的定期更新,但可以稍作延迟,避免在重大更新发布后立即安装,以规避可能存在的早期兼容性问题。最后,建议使用可靠的系统维护工具或手动定期清理系统垃圾文件和无效注册表项,但操作时要谨慎,避免误删关键文件。通过以上系统性的理解、诊断和预防,用户便能有效地应对“图形接口初始化失败”这一常见但棘手的软件故障,确保流畅的多媒体与游戏体验。
119人看过